Emerald Lake Trail — Rocky Mountain NP

Rocky Mountain NP's most popular trail. 3.6 miles round trip past Nymph and Dream Lakes to Emerald Lake beneath Hallett Peak. Family-friendly.

Start Cold Tip

Start in your base + fleece. You'll warm up on the switchbacks. Pack your puffy for the summit — standing still in wind at 20°F drops your core temp fast.
